1. Max the Mutt College of Animation

When it comes to pursuing a career in animation, Max the Mutt College of Animation stands out as one of Canada's top institutions. Located in the vibrant city of Toronto, this college has gained a reputation for excellence in animation education. Founded to nurture the creative talents of aspiring animators, Max the Mutt offers a comprehensive program that equips students with the skills, knowledge, and practical experience they need to excel in the ever-evolving world of animation.

At Max the Mutt, students can enroll in the three-year diploma program in Classical and Computer Animation. This program covers a wide range of animation techniques, including 2D and 3D animation, character design, storyboarding, and much more. What sets Max the Mutt apart is its emphasis on traditional animation techniques, helping students build a strong foundation in the art of animation. Additionally, the college's small class sizes foster a close-knit learning environment where instructors can provide personalized guidance to each student.

Max the Mutt's strategic location in Toronto also offers students the opportunity to connect with Canada's thriving animation industry. The college maintains strong industry connections, providing students with networking opportunities, internships, and exposure to real-world projects. With a track record of producing successful animators, Max the Mutt College of Animation is a prime choice for anyone looking to embark on a rewarding career in animation.

2. Sheridan College

Sheridan College, located in Oakville, Ontario, is another jewel in Canada's animation education crown. It has earned a global reputation for producing top-tier animators and is consistently ranked among the best animation schools in the world. With a rich history dating back to the 1970s, Sheridan's Animation program has been a breeding ground for creative talent and industry leaders.

Sheridan offers a Bachelor of Animation program that focuses on both 2D and 3D animation techniques, giving students a well-rounded education. What sets this program apart is its faculty, which comprises industry professionals and experts who bring real-world insights and experience to the classroom. Students are encouraged to develop their unique artistic style and storytelling abilities, preparing them for successful careers in animation, visual effects, and game design.

One of the standout features of Sheridan College is its strong ties to the animation industry, particularly in Toronto, a major hub for animation and film production. Students benefit from regular guest speakers, industry events, and job placement opportunities, helping them transition seamlessly from the classroom to the professional world of animation. With its dynamic and innovative approach to animation education, Sheridan College has rightfully earned its place among the best animation schools in Canada.

4. Capilano University

If you're looking for one of the best animation schools in Canada, Capilano University should undoubtedly be on your radar. Located in North Vancouver, British Columbia, this institution has earned a reputation for its exceptional animation programs. With a focus on practical skills and industry connections, Capilano University stands out as a top choice for aspiring animators.

Capilano University's School of Motion Picture Arts offers a Bachelor of Motion Picture Arts with a specialization in Animation. This program equips students with a strong foundation in traditional and digital animation techniques. Under the guidance of experienced faculty and industry professionals, students can expect to develop both their artistic and technical skills. The university's emphasis on collaboration and hands-on experience means that students have opportunities to work on real animation projects, ensuring they graduate with a competitive edge in the industry.

Moreover, Capilano University's location in Vancouver, often referred to as the "Hollywood of the North," provides students with ample opportunities for networking and internships within the thriving entertainment industry. The city's bustling animation and film scene, coupled with the university's strong industry ties, make Capilano an excellent choice for those aspiring to break into animation.

In addition to its strong academic programs, Capilano University boasts state-of-the-art facilities, including animation studios equipped with the latest industry-standard software and technology. This ensures that students have access to the tools and resources necessary to produce high-quality animation projects.

Capilano University's commitment to providing a comprehensive education in animation, along with its industry-oriented approach, makes it one of the best animation schools in Canada.

6. Vancouver Institute of Media Arts

For those seeking a top-notch animation education on the west coast of Canada, the Vancouver Institute of Media Arts (VanArts) stands as a beacon of excellence. Located in the dynamic city of Vancouver, VanArts offers a variety of animation programs designed to prepare students for successful careers in the animation and visual effects industries.

VanArts provides a range of animation-related programs, including a 2D/3D Character Animation Diploma, a Game Art and design Diploma, and Visual Effects for Film & Television Diploma. These programs cover a broad spectrum of animation and related skills, ensuring that graduates are well-rounded and equipped to excel in various areas of the industry.

What sets VanArts apart is its faculty, which comprises industry professionals with extensive experience. This real-world expertise allows students to learn from the best and gain valuable insights into the animation and visual effects fields. The school's small class sizes foster a personalized learning environment, enabling students to receive individualized attention and feedback.

VanArts is equipped with cutting-edge technology and facilities, including animation studios, state-of-the-art computer labs, and the latest industry-standard software. The institution's strong connections to the Vancouver animation and film industry open doors for students seeking internships, job opportunities, and exposure to real-world projects.

With its exceptional faculty, comprehensive programs, and industry ties, the Vancouver Institute of Media Arts (VanArts) stands as one of the best animation schools in Canada, offering an ideal gateway to a thriving career in the animation and visual effects industry.

9. Ontario College of Art and Design

Situated in the vibrant city of Toronto, the Ontario College of Art and Design (OCAD) is a distinguished institution renowned for its commitment to fostering creativity and innovation in the field of animation. With a rich history dating back to 1876, OCAD has continually evolved to meet the demands of the ever-changing animation industry, making it a top choice for those looking to embark on an artistic journey in Canada.

OCAD offers a variety of animation programs that cater to different facets of the discipline, including 2D and 3D animation, digital media, and visual effects. The faculty is composed of accomplished artists and industry professionals who bring a wealth of experience to the classroom. Their guidance and mentorship ensure that students receive a comprehensive education that prepares them for the challenges of the animation world.

One of OCAD's strengths lies in its focus on the fusion of art and technology. Students are encouraged to explore the creative possibilities that emerge at the intersection of these two domains, enabling them to become versatile and innovative animators. Additionally, the institution's strong emphasis on research and critical thinking equips students with the skills to push the boundaries of animation and storytelling.

Toronto, as Canada's largest city, offers students a wealth of opportunities in the animation industry, with numerous studios and production companies in the area. OCAD's central location allows students to connect with industry professionals and gain valuable experience through internships and collaborations.
